**Q: Where do the search relevance tuning notes live, and can plugins change boosts?**

A: The notes sit in the Quarrel Search wiki under "Ranking Experiments." Plugins can register custom boost functions, but anything touching the default field weights needs a sign-off from the relevance crew — they've been burned before. If you want to propose a boost change, email them directly below.

escalation mailbox, yawep-fahog: fenwyn_olidor@qirvancorp.internal

Health checks for the Brimstack API pool behind the Coilgate balancer. Probe path hits a shallow endpoint only: no DB round trip, no auth. Threshold is three consecutive failures before eviction; two passes to rejoin. Do not lower intervals below five seconds — the pool thrashes during deploys. If all nodes drop simultaneously, suspect the balancer config, not the app. Drain before restarting, always. Eviction events log to the Fernley aggregator with node name and reason. Each probe cycle emits the trace token shown below.

build token for tajeg-bajep: htk14_409ba9df6b8acb

## Configuration — Tallypipe metrics sidecar

Tallypipe runs alongside each service pod and batches counters before flushing to the Hollowmere aggregation endpoint. Configure it via sidecar.env: FLUSH_INTERVAL_SEC controls batching cadence (default 15), TAG_PREFIX namespaces metrics per team, and DROP_HIGH_CARDINALITY should stay true outside load tests. The flush endpoint requires a per-environment write credential, rotated monthly by the platform group. After setting the values above, add the credential on its own line:

vault entry, fadup-tagag: RELAY_SECRET8=2fd92179

**Capacity note — Vellastra dispatch simulator.** For the eng sync: simulating the 40-car Marrowgate tower at 10x speed saturates one worker at roughly 9k rider events/sec, so we'll shard by bank rather than by floor. Memory stays flat if the event ring is sized correctly. The knobs we propose locking in are these.

tuning table, hahof-tafop:
RATE_LIMITS = {
    "ulaix": 10,
    "wenath": 1,
}

Night-shift staff: Floor 4 of the Tellhaven Building opens this week. After 21:00, access is via the rear stairwell only; the lifts are locked out overnight during the settling period. Complete a walk-through of the new floor once per shift and log it. The stairwell keypad accepts the code below.

badge for yahop-fawep: bdg-XBKXI-68071